§ 5120. — 5120. (Amended by Stats. 1985, Ch. 983, Sec. 1.76.)
California·Code FIN Financial Code - FIN·Div. 2. DIVISION 2. SAVINGS ASSOCIATION LAW·Ch. 1. CHAPTER 1. Short Title, General Definitions, and General Provisions·Art. 2. ARTICLE 2. General Definitions
“Statutory net worth” or “net worth” means the sum of the following:
(a)Issued and outstanding capital stock.
(b)Issued and outstanding capital certificates.
(c)Paid-in surplus.
(d)Retained earnings.
(e)Pledged savings accounts of a mutual association with the approval of the commissioner.
(f)General reserves and other amounts as the commissioner prescribes.

Legislative History
Amended by Stats. 1985, Ch. 983, Sec. 1.76. Effective September 26, 1985.
